    First of all sorry if I am posting incorrectly since this is a support thread, if this post is incongruous please say, and I will delete it.
    Ok I am beginning to understand the fingerprint issue, all the fp hardware runs in trust zone and everything communicates via mobicore.
    https://sensepost.com/blog/2013/a-s...one-os-and-trustlets-in-samsung-galaxy-phone/
    Its all a frigging nigthtmare if working from scratch, but we are not working from scratch.
    This mobicore implementation does work https://github.com/Schischu/android_chagall_klimt but has been broken by the new hardware tree. I have been told its due to mobicore version mismatch, which I am trying to fix, but its still just above my skill level.
    The fp hardware DOES work well, at least in my stripped down stock rom. If there are problems they come from the other Knox components and processes, which if removed no longer cause problems.
    Likewise it works quite well in Schischu's rom.

    Well, the fingerprint sensor does work on our CM-13.0 (Marshmallow/Android 6.0) builds and it took a hell of a time to get it working on that, even though we had the Android 6 blobs from Samsung. In Android 7 there are a ton of bugs that need fixing, and that we are constantly looking into (atm we are trying to figure out this whole freeze crap the tabs are having every now and then). Oreo is far from ready, at least for the Tab S devices. N1awifi working, ha3g working, v1 works, k3gxx works. Chagallwifi/chagalllte does not have wifi, klimtwifi hasn't booted yet.

    We stopped working on Android 6 because Lineage moved on from Android 6. We are LineageOS developers after all so we follow them. Of course we could still try to build it but why would we when its still cyanogenmod, something totally dead. The code is availableon our github for you to use freely whenever you want to, as long as you credit it. Linux distro world is different then the Android world. Android users want the latest and greatest most of the time. We plan on supporting CM-14.1 for as long as possible.

    We spent months on fixing bugs with the android 6 blobs from Samsung, and that can be seen in our trees. Deadman and Tincho worked hard on the kernel and vendors, along with the rest of the team working on the various device trees, frameworks etc. So we aren't not using them. We are using them to their best ability.

    Yes, the fingerprint sensor is a pain to fix. Its a totally out-dated sensor with crappy blobs which yes, do have performance implementations on the ROM following our extensive testing, so we booted it. In our ROMS the fingerprint sensor will not, and will never be enabled. Again feel free to do what you want with our code.

    As for deathly, the governor mode (interactive) has been fine tuned for months by our own tincho, and is at the best it can be. We have tried multiple different performance modes and this is the best we can get and the most stable we can get it for now. The other modes have not been tuned for our kernel at all, and this is actually the only governor that has been fine tuned for our SOC. You can access the others only because he messed with some stuff. Apart from that, the Power HAL can only work on the interactive governor.
